2000 Ford Crown Victoria Axle Shaft Parts Q&A

  • Q: How to service and repair the axle shaft on 2000 Ford Crown Victoria?
    A: The first step for servicing an axle shaft involves unthreading the lug nuts while avoiding heat application because it leads to wheel damage and affects rear wheel bearings. Using the vehicle weight on the wheels, proceed to loosen the lug nuts further after removing the center cap. The right-hand kick panel contains the air suspension switch which needs to be switched off to disable the air suspension system in vehicles that have rear air springs before raising the vehicle for service. Disassemble the rear wheel and tire assembly beginning with removing lug nuts and proceeding to pull out the assembly itself. Begin by untightening the 10 bolts from the differential housing cover while draining all lubricant from the rear axle housing. Clamp off the rear brake anti-lock sensor and move on to detach the rear brake caliper and brake disc. Differential pinion shaft removal demands careful handling since differential case or axle shaft rotation could trigger pinion gears to escape and generate harm. Erase the differential pinion shaft lock bolt before proceeding to unfasten the shaft. The U-washer needs removal only after pushing the axle shaft inboard until it clears the rubber O-ring groove. Secure the pinion shaft lock bolt by first tightening it with fingers only after repositioning the differential pinion shaft by moving outboard with the axle shaft. When taking out the axle shaft prevent any damage to the wheel bearing oil seal. The first step of installation requires Premium Long-Life Grease XG-1-C or an equivalent that meets Ford specification ESA-M1C75-B for lubrication on the wheel bearing oil seal lip. After repeating the differential pinion shaft removal process, avoid damaging the oil seal during axle shaft replacement. Position the U-washer onto the button end of the axle shaft and after pulling the shaft outward the U-washer will automatically fit into the side gear. Position the differential pinion shaft before aligning its lock bolt hole orientation and tighten it with the lock bolt. The procedure continues by putting back the brake disc and caliper followed by the rear brake anti-lock sensor. The motorist must place the differential housing cover in position and add the recommended liquid lubricant to it. The wheel mounting surfaces must be completely cleaned to remove corrosion and dirt which will ensure proper metal contact between surfaces in order to prevent wheel nut loosening. Conclude the repair process by adding the wheel and tire elements together with the center cap followed by activated air suspension systems through the air suspension switch starting the lowering process of the vehicle.
